The Small Business Administration (SBA) is a United States government agency which provides support to entrepreneurs and small businesses. The SBA provides a government-backed guarantee on part of the loan, and Shinhan Bank America is currently participating as a PLP (Preferred Lenders Program) Lender. Under PLP program, SBA delegates the final credit decision and most servicing and liquidation authority and responsibility to PLP lenders.

SBA 504 Loan Program (SBA Loan)

SBA 504 Loan program is designed to provide financing for the purchase of fixed assets, which usually includes commercial real estate, buildings, machinery/equipment at below market rates. The 504 program works by distributing the loan among three parties, the business owner that puts a minimum of 10%, a lender that puts up 50% and a Certified Development Company (CDC) that puts up the remaining 40%. Certified Development Companies are non-profit corporations which exist to support economic growth in their local areas. The maximum amount of the loan is $5 million.
In order to be eligible for SBA 504 Loan program, the applicant must meet the following criteria:

  • The borrower must plan to use over half (51%) of the property for its own operations within one year of ownership.
  • U.S. citizens or permanent residents must hold a majority of the ownership of the operating companies and the holding company.
  • A business’s average net income cannot exceed $5 million after tax for the preceding two years
  • The expected project size must be greater than the personal, non-retirement, unencumbered liquid assets of the guarantors/principals
  • A business cannot have a tangible net worth in excess of $15 million
